> B. Open issues to be discussed/followed. We will discuss at the first
> meeting who will be responsible for following-up each item
>
> 1 - Assemblies:
> In Geant4 they have no Id but in ROOT they have, this has consequences
> to the geometry tree, i.e: If one try to relay on the mother-daughter
> relation the code will differ between the different navigations (ROOT
> and G4Native) is it possible to have a unified concept? Why do they have
> an Id in ROOT? Sometimes they are even seen in the simulation, something
> which should never happened.
>
> 2. In TGeant3.cxx there is many particles and decay modes that are hard
> coded there! If one try to define his own particles and decay modes it
> could conflict, and I already runs into problems and get very strange
> results before finding out that some things are hard coded.
>
> 3. Cerenkov total reflection:
> it is not working properly with GeoManager, when comparing with
> G4Native, it is working as expected (the same geometry is converted to
> Native G4 via VGM)
>
> 4. Geane-VMC:
>
> Eustep.F has to be re-written in C++ to have more control on the
> stepping behavior of Geane
>
> 5. "Proposed step is 0" issue in FLUKA VMC - In some condition there are
> some slow electrons (P ~= 500 KeV) that try to do very short step (~
> 1.e-20 cm) so simulation code cannot go on. - reported by Vito in the
> context of ILCroot
